Method 1 : Delete the Account If You still have access.

If you can still log in to the old Facebook profile, deleting it is very simple.

STEP 1 : Log in to Facebook

Sign in the Facebook account you want to delete using your assigned username, phone number, email or password.

STEP 2 : Open Settings

  • Tap your profile menu
  • Go to Settings & Privacy
  • Select Settings

STEP 3 : Go to Account Ownership and Control

  • Select Account Center
  • Tap Personal Details
  • Choose Account Ownership and Control

STEP 4 : Deactivation or Deletion

Facebook will show two options :

  • Deactivation
    • Choose Deactivate Account if you want to temporarily hide the profile and activate it anytime.
  • Deletion
    • Choose Delete Account if you want to permanently remove the profile.

STEP 5 : Confirm Deletion

Facebook usually gives a short grace period before permanent removal. During this time, logging back in may cancel the deletion request.

Method 2 : If you forgot the password.

Many old Facebook accounts were connected to phone numbers or email addresses people no longer use today. If you forgot your password, try using Facebook’s recovery option first.

On the log in screen :

  1. Click Forgot Password
  2. Enter your
    • Old email address
    • Mobile number
    • or even your Facebook name

If Facebook can still identify the account, it may send a recovery code to your registered email or phone number. Sometimes people are surprised that they can still recover accounts they haven’t opened in years.

Method 3 : If you have no access at all.

In some cases, recovery is impossible because the old email and phone number are already inactive. If that happens, you can still report the old account directly to Facebook.

STEP 1 : Visit your old profile.

  • Click the 3 dots
  • Select Find Support or Report Profile

STEP 2 : Explain in the report

  • the account is old.
  • you no longer have access.
  • the profile represents you.
